Powerpoint... text is not building in by paragraph

Anonymous
2018-01-03T20:32:28+00:00

I have a group of bullet pointed text that I simply want to build in by each bullet. The animation is set to fade in by Effect Option>By Paraphgraph. When I view it in the animation pane, it looks like it is set up correctly (each paragraph numbered), and all set to start "On Click". However, when I preview it in slideshow mode and click it, all of the bullets come in at once, then simply blink as I click for each paragraph. I need each bullet to build in, one after another. Help.

Powerpoint 15.37

Mac

Before anything else you need to update your Office installation - version 15.41 is current, so yours is about 4 months behind.

Assuming you mean the Fade Entrance Effect [not sure because there is no "By Paragraph" setting for that effect]: You need to select each item one at a time in the Animation Pane, then in the Timing section specify the Start, Duration & Delay for that item.

Typically, the first item would be left at the Start default of On Click (unless you want it to start automatically) with the others set to After Previous.

Duration determines how long it takes for the item to fully appear.

Delay determines how soon the item begins to appear after the one that precedes it.
